Details | A Siphon drainage system is the full-water flow drainage system using small diameter pipes. Because this system needs not necessarily a down slope, it has the potentiality to extend the choice of a building design. And in addition, due to the full-water flow,this system makes it easy to take solid refuses especially in disposer drainage. So, in this paper, in order to put this system to practical use, discharge characteristics and drainage performances of this system for disposers in apartment houses were examined. |
